Airport, rail and matchday travel

GETTING THERE

The stadium is south of central Belgrade near Autokomanda. The last kilometre is often affected by crowd controls. Routes were checked on 29 July 2026; always confirm the live timetable before travel.

01 · Airport arrival

Belgrade Nikola Tesla Airport (BEG) → city centre

  • City bus 72 runs to Zeleni Venac in the centre; the A1 minibus runs toward Slavija Square.
  • Official fixed-price taxi arrangements are available at the airport. Belgrade city transport is currently fare-free, but the A1 minibus has its own fare.
02 · Rail & coach arrival

Beograd Centar (Prokop) → centre / stadium

  • Belgrade's main intercity station is at Prokop, south of the historic centre. Continue by city bus or taxi.
  • The station is closer to the stadium district than the old central station, but the walking route is not the simplest with luggage.
03 · Stadium journey

Central Belgrade → Stadion Rajko Mitić

  • Use the official Belgrade journey planner for buses, trams or trolleybuses to the Autokomanda / Dedinje area, then walk through the controlled perimeter.
  • From Slavija, public transport or taxi is usually more practical than walking the full distance.
